Brake Repair FAQs
How do I know if my brakes need repair?
Look for warning signs like squeaking, grinding, longer stopping distances, or a soft brake pedal.
How often should I replace brake pads?
Most brake pads last between 25,000 and 70,000 miles, depending on driving habits and conditions.
